Shooting homicide at 18th and State

Milwaukee Police Department and Department of Public Safety officers responded to a shooting that occurred on the 900 block of North 17th Street shortly before 7 p.m. Friday, leaving one man dead and another with reportedly non-life-threatening injuries, according to police. University spokeswoman Mary Pat Pfeil said the victims are not affiliated with Marquette.

Students living on the 1700 block of West State Street who were in their homes at the time of the shooting reported hearing six to eight gun shots in short spurts that spanned about 10 seconds.

Witnesses said they saw the alleged suspects fleeing on foot north on 18th Street after the incident. A car at the scene had its front two windows shot out.

Witnesses said police and Public Safety officers were on the scene in less than a minute after they heard the gunshots. Police were investigating the scene and did not report any arrests made in the case.
